Dialysis Equipment Market Size (2024–2030)
The Global Dialysis Equipment Market was valued at USD 18.5 billion in 2023 and is projected to grow at a CAGR of 6.2% from 2024 to 2030, reaching an estimated USD 28.2 billion by 2030.
Dialysis equipment, essential in treating end-stage renal disease (ESRD) and chronic kidney disease (CKD), includes hemodialysis and peritoneal dialysis machines, as well as dialysis consumables like dialyzers and access supplies. The market’s expansion is driven by rising cases of kidney disease, which is fueled by an aging population, and an increase in diabetes, and hypertension rates globally.
With advancements in dialysis technology, a shift toward home-based dialysis, and innovations in wearable and portable devices, the dialysis equipment market is evolving to provide more accessible and patient-centered care. Governments worldwide are investing in dialysis infrastructure, while industry players are increasingly focusing on affordability and ease of use in dialysis systems.

Global Dialysis Equipment Market Drivers:
Increasing Prevalence of Chronic Kidney Disease and End-Stage Renal Disease is driving the market growth:
The global incidence of chronic kidney disease (CKD) and end-stage renal disease (ESRD) is on the rise, largely attributed to aging populations, diabetes, and hypertension—conditions that significantly increase the risk of renal impairment. As CKD progresses, dialysis becomes a necessary intervention for patients with severely compromised kidney function. According to recent statistics, approximately 10% of the global population is affected by some form of kidney disease, with a notable portion requiring dialysis treatment. As these health conditions continue to increase globally, the demand for dialysis equipment grows in tandem. Hemodialysis, which remains the most common form of dialysis, requires advanced equipment and regular treatments, often conducted multiple times a week. This high frequency of use amplifies demand for reliable, efficient dialysis machines and related consumables. Consequently, the growing population with CKD and ESRD is a significant driver for the expansion of the dialysis equipment market.
Advancements in Dialysis Equipment Technology and Home Dialysis are driving the market growth:
The development of advanced dialysis technology has expanded treatment options, particularly in the realm of home dialysis. Innovations in peritoneal dialysis and home hemodialysis equipment have made it possible for patients to manage dialysis at home, enhancing comfort and reducing the need for frequent clinic visits. Technologies such as portable dialysis machines and wearable artificial kidneys are transforming dialysis care by offering flexibility, mobility, and improved quality of life for patients. Home-based dialysis is a growing trend, especially in developed regions, where patients prefer treatments that allow for greater independence and convenience. Furthermore, telemedicine and remote monitoring technologies have facilitated the adoption of home dialysis, enabling healthcare providers to monitor patients’ progress remotely. These advancements are expected to drive the market for home dialysis equipment as patients and providers increasingly favor this flexible, patient-centric model of care.
Government Initiatives and Reimbursement Policies Supporting Dialysis is driving the market growth:
Governments across various countries are implementing policies to support and subsidize dialysis treatments, given the increasing burden of kidney diseases. Many nations provide dialysis services at a reduced cost or free of charge to eligible patients, alleviating the financial burden and encouraging more patients to seek treatment. For instance, the United States has established Medicare coverage for individuals diagnosed with ESRD, while similar policies exist in countries such as Canada and several European nations. Government-backed funding for dialysis infrastructure development is also a driver for the dialysis equipment market. In emerging economies, healthcare authorities are increasingly investing in dialysis clinics and equipment procurement to cater to the growing patient population. Reimbursement policies play a vital role in the market, as they determine the affordability and accessibility of dialysis services, directly influencing the demand for dialysis equipment.
Global Dialysis Equipment Market Challenges and Restraints:
The High Cost of Dialysis Equipment and Limited Access in Low-Income Regions are restricting the market growth:
Dialysis equipment, particularly advanced hemodialysis, and peritoneal dialysis machines is expensive, and the high cost of these devices remains a major barrier for low-income and developing regions. In addition to the initial purchase costs, maintenance, consumables, and operational expenses contribute to the overall financial burden, making dialysis unaffordable for many patients. While government subsidies and insurance programs alleviate some of the costs, coverage limitations often exclude advanced treatments, which limits accessibility for certain patient populations. The limited availability of dialysis centers in low-income regions exacerbates this challenge, as many patients are unable to travel long distances to access dialysis services. Furthermore, the lack of specialized healthcare professionals to operate and maintain dialysis equipment restricts its deployment in resource-poor settings. These challenges may hinder the market's growth potential in regions where there is a substantial need for affordable dialysis solutions.
Potential Complications and Risks Associated with Dialysis Treatment is restricting the market growth:
While dialysis is a life-saving procedure, it is associated with potential complications that can affect patient outcomes. Hemodialysis and peritoneal dialysis have inherent risks, including infections, cardiovascular complications, and, in some cases, dialysis access-related issues. The risk of infection is particularly concerning, as patients with compromised immune systems are more susceptible to healthcare-associated infections, including bloodstream infections. The prevalence of complications associated with dialysis treatments can deter some patients and healthcare providers from adopting these therapies, particularly in settings where infection control measures are challenging to maintain. Furthermore, complications resulting from improper dialysis procedures can lead to additional medical interventions, increasing the overall cost of treatment and impacting patient quality of life.
Market Opportunities:
The dialysis equipment market presents substantial growth opportunities driven by innovations in wearable dialysis technology, home dialysis systems, and biosimilar treatments. Wearable dialysis devices, such as the wearable artificial kidney, represent a breakthrough in patient-centered dialysis care. These devices offer greater flexibility and independence for patients, reducing the need for regular clinic visits and providing a more convenient alternative to traditional hemodialysis and peritoneal dialysis. The home dialysis market segment is poised for significant growth, with an increasing number of patients opting for home-based treatments that provide privacy, flexibility, and reduced travel requirements. Innovations in telehealth and remote monitoring solutions further support the shift toward home dialysis, enabling healthcare providers to monitor patient progress and troubleshoot issues remotely. Additionally, the development and approval of biosimilar products for dialysis consumables and drugs are expected to make dialysis treatment more affordable, particularly in cost-sensitive regions. Biosimilars offer a cost-effective alternative to branded dialysis drugs, reducing the financial burden on patients and expanding access to dialysis services. As regulatory bodies continue to approve biosimilars for dialysis applications, the availability of these affordable options is expected to drive growth in the global dialysis equipment market.

COVID-19 Impact Analysis:
The COVID-19 pandemic significantly impacted the dialysis equipment market, particularly in the early stages, as healthcare facilities faced capacity constraints and supply chain disruptions. In-center dialysis facilities were particularly affected, as they posed an elevated risk of infection for patients. This led to a temporary decline in patient volumes and the postponement of non-urgent dialysis sessions. In response to these challenges, there was a marked shift toward home-based dialysis solutions, which offered a safer alternative for patients. The pandemic accelerated the adoption of home dialysis, telemedicine, and remote patient monitoring systems, which continue to influence the market as healthcare systems adapt to post-pandemic demands.

Global Automotive Lighting Market Segmentation: By Technology
Halogen
LED (Light-Emitting Diode)
Xenon
Emerging Technologies
The worldwide vehicle lighting market is currently dominated by halogen because of its more affordable price, advanced technology, and useful illumination. With its dependable supply chain and affordable option for manufacturers and cost-conscious customers, halogen holds the biggest market share. The fastest-growing market right now is LEDs, which are predicted to shortly overtake halogen. The rapid expansion of LEDs is driven by their higher efficiency, longer lifespan, flexibility in design, and technological breakthroughs including enhanced brightness. Because LEDs use less energy and produce fewer emissions and better fuel economy, they are becoming more and more popular in the changing automotive lighting market.

Global Automotive Lighting Market Segmentation: By Region
North America
Asia-Pacific
Europe
South America
Middle East and Africa
Throughout the forecast period, Asia Pacific is anticipated to be the automotive lighting market with the highest profitability. Over the past few years, Asia Pacific countries like China and India have seen notable increases in automotive manufacturing and sales, primarily in the medium-to premium luxury car segment. Asia Pacific is predicted to see an increase in the manufacturing of passenger cars, with India experiencing the strongest growth rate. Depending on the state of the national economy, the area offers a suitable selection of both high-end and cheap cars. For instance, there is a substantial demand for halogen, Xenon/HID, and LED since China and India produce more economy and mid-range automobiles. On the other hand, luxury car adoption rates are greater in South Korea and Japan, where LED lighting is the norm.

Recent Trends and Developments in the Global Automotive Lighting Market:
A development collaboration between OSRAM Continental and REHAU aims to incorporate lighting into external components, providing automobile manufacturers with innovative lighting options that improve functionality and design flexibility. For rear combination lamps, Hella unveiled a revolutionary lighting innovation called Hella FlatLight technology. A Memorandum of Understanding (MoU) was signed by Samvardhana Motherson Automotive Systems Group BV (SMRPBV), a division of Motherson Group, and Marelli Automotive Lighting to investigate a technology collaboration focused on intelligently lighted external body components. Valeo debuted their revolutionary 360° lighting system at the Shanghai Auto Show. This technology surrounds the car with a band of light, projecting instantaneous, clear signs that other drivers can see from a distance. Pedestrians, cyclists, and scooter riders are especially susceptible to these signals
